Mengatasi masalah proses mulai dan melakukan perawatan disk dengan Utilitas Disk dan fsck

Jika komputer Anda tidak dapat menyala dengan normal, Anda mungkin memerlukan utilitas perbaiki disk untuk mengatasi masalah tersebut. 

Artikel ini telah diarsipkan dan tidak lagi diperbarui oleh Apple.

OS X menyertakan dua utilitas untuk memverifikasi dan memperbaiki disk: Utilitas disk dan fsck (utilitas baris perintah). Anda juga dapat menggunakan keduanya bahkan ketika komputer Anda dapat memulai dengan normal tetapi ingin memeriksa disk jika ada potensi masalah sistem file. Untuk Mac OS X 10.4.3 atau versi sesudahnya, lihat bagian "Mengenai verifikasi langsung Mac OS X 10.4.3 atau versi sesudahnya," di bawah.

Penting: Jika Anda menggunakan Mac OS X 10.4 atau versi sesudahnya, Anda sebaiknya menggunakan Utilitas Disk dan bukan fsck, jika memungkinkan.

Pada beberapa situasi, kesalahan sistem file mungkin dapat mencegah komputer Anda tidak dapat memulai. Hal ini dapat terjadi setelah komputer mati dengan cara tidak benar, pemulaian paksa, atau gangguan daya. Jika komputer Anda menunjukkan gejala berikut saat startup, gunakan utilitas perbaiki disk:

  • Komputer Anda akan dimulai sebagian tetapi menampilkan sebuah baris perintah dalam tampilan teks. Anda mungkin melihat pesan, "sistem file kotor, jalankan fsck." Di bawahnya, Anda akan melihat yang disebut prompt baris perintah, ditandai dengan tanda angka (#), yang mengizinkan Anda untuk mengetik perintah. Jika Anda melihatnya, Anda perlu menjalankan fsck dari baris perintah (lihat "Gunakan fsck jika perlu", di bawah).
  • Komputer menyala, tetapi tidak menampilkan layar masuk.
  • Komputer menyala hingga layar masuk, tetapi tidak memuat Desktop setelah Anda masuk. 

 

Jika komputer menunjukkan masalah di atas, berikut ini beberapa cara untuk mencoba menyalakan komputer dengan normal kembali. Jika Anda tidak dapat memulai dari Sistem Pemulihan atau Pemulihan Internet di OS X Lion atau versi sesudahnya, lihat bagian "Gunakan fsck," di bawah.

Coba Mode Aman

Jika Anda menggunakan Mac OS X 10.2 atau versi sesudahnya, Anda dapat memulai komputer dalam Safe Mode (Mode Aman), yang menyertakan perbaikan dan pemeriksaan disk otomatis. Jika Anda menggunakan Mac OS X 10.1.5 atau versi sebelumnya, lewati bagian berikut. Boot Aman, yang memulai komputer ke dalam Mode Aman, mungkin akan mengizinkan Anda memulai komputer dengan normal. Untuk melakukannya, ikuti langkah-langkah berikut:

  1. Mulai dalam Mode Aman.
  2. Setelah sistem telah sepenuhnya aktif, mulai ulang komputer secara normal.

 

Jika Mac berhasil dimulai ulang, masalah semestinya telah teratasi. Jika masalah berlanjut, coba gunakan Utilitas Disk.

Mencoba Utilitas Disk

Gunakan langkah-langkah berikut untuk menggunakan Utilitas Disk guna memverifikasi atau memperbaiki disk.

  1. Jika Anda menggunakan OS X Lion atau versi sesudahnya, mulai komputer dari Sistem Pemulihan atau Pemulihan Internet. Jika Anda menggunakan versi OS X yang lebih lama dan komputer Anda disertai dengan Disk instalasi Mac OS X, masukkan disk instalasi dan mulai ulang komputer sambil menahan tombol C.
  2. Setelah komputer selesai memulai ulang, pilih Utilitas Disk dari jendela Utilitas, atau dari menu Penginstal jika Anda memulai dari disk instalasi.
  3. Klik tab Pertolongan Pertama.
  4. Klik segitiga penyingkap di sebelah kiri ikon hard disk untuk menampilkan nama volume dan partisi hard disk.
  5. Pilih Disk Startup (biasanya bernama "Macintosh HD").
  6. Klik Perbaiki. Utilitas Disk akan memeriksa dan memperbaiki disk.

Kiat: Dengan Mac OS X v10.6 dan versi sesudahnya, selalu mulai ulang komputer dari disk Instalasi atau Pemulihan ketika menggunakan Disk Utility (Utilitas Disk) untuk memverifikasi atau memperbaiki volume startup. Jika tidak, Anda mungkin melihat sejumlah pesan kesalahan disk.

Gunakan fsck jika perlu

Utilitas baris perintah fsck juga dapat digunakan untuk memverfikasi dan memperbaiki disk. Jika Anda berhasil memulai dalam Mode Aman atau menggunakan Utilitas Disk ketika memulai dari disk, maka fsck tidak perlu digunakan. Berikut ini beberapa situasi di mana fsck mungkin diperlukan.

  • Mac tidak dapat dimulai dari Sistem Pemulihan atau Pemulihan Internet. 
  • Disk Mac OS X tidak tersedia.
  • Drive optik tidak tersedia.
  • Anda tidak dapat memulai dengan Boot Aman sambil menekan tombol Shift (Ganti) saat startup.

Kiat: Jika Anda menggunakan format volume Mac OS X Diperluas (Terjurnal), seperti pada Mac OS X 10.3 atau versi sesudahnya, Anda mungkin tidak perlu menggunakan fsck. Jika Anda menggunakan untuk alasan apa pun, mohon perhatikan ada sejumlah pesan kesalahan yang dapat muncul.

Jika Anda tidak yakin jenis format volume dan tidak dapat memulai dari volume Mac OS X untuk mengetahuinya, ketik perintah berikut di antarmuka baris perintah dan tekan Return (Kembali):

diskutil info /

Jika Anda melihat munculan "Sistem File: Terjurnal HFS+", Anda menggunakan voume Terjurnal.

Untuk menggunakan fsck, Anda harus menggunakannya dari baris perintah. Tidak seperti menggunakan pointer untuk membuka aplikasi guna melakukan suatu kegiatan, Anda harus mengetik perintah teks di propmt (#) untuk meminta fsck melakukan suatu tugas. Aplikasi Terminal (/Applications/Utilities) dan mode pengguna tunggal merupakan dua contoh antarmuka baris perintah di mana Anda dapat mengetik perintah seperti ini. Untuk menggunakan fsck:

  1. Mulai ulang komputer mode pengguna tunggal untuk mengakses baris perintah.

    Catatan: Jika komputer tidak merespons, paksa untuk mematikan dengan menahan tombol daya selama beberapa detik. Kemudian tekan tombol daya lagi untuk memulai komputer.

  2. Di prompt baris perintah ketik:

    /sbin/fsck -fy

    Tekan Return (Kembali). fsck akan merunut lima "fase", kemudian menampilkan informasi tentang penggunaan disk. Setelah selesai, fsck akan menampilkan pesan ini jika tidak ada masalah ditemukan:

    ** Volume (nama_volume) terlihat OKE

    Jika fsck menemukan masalah dan mengubah, memperbaiki, atau menyelesaikan sesuatu, maka akan menampilkan pesan ini:

    ***** SISTEM FILE TELAH DIMODIFIKASI *****

    Jika pesan tersebut muncul, ulangi perintah fsck yang Anda ketik di langkah 2 hingga fsck memberi tahu Anda bahwa volume berkondisi OKE (perbaikan tahap pertama mungkin mengungkap masalah tambahan, maka hal ini hal yang normal dilakukan).

  3.  Setelah fsck melaporkan bahwa volume Anda OKE, ketik reboot di prompt dan tekan Return (Kembali).

Komputer semestinya akan dimulai dengan normal dan Anda dapat masuk.

Pelajari lebih lanjut

Tentang verifikasi langsung di Mac OS X 10.4.3 atau versi sesudahnya

Di Mac OS X 10.4.3 atau versi sesudahnya, Anda dapat memverifikasi disk startup sembari Mac dimulai dari disk tersebut. Hal ini dikenal sebagai verifikasi langsung dan dapat digunakan dalam tiga cara berbeda.

Pilihan 1: Verifikasi disk menggunakan Utilitas Disk ketika memulai dari disk startup. Untuk mengetahui cara melakukannya, lihat artikel ini. Mohon catat bahwa verifikasi tidak melibatkan perbaikan disk, maka jika verifikasi menemukan sesuatu yang harus diperbaiki, mulai dari Disk instalasi Mac OS X dan gunakan Utilitas Disk seperti yang dijelaskan di "Coba gunakan Utilitas Disk".

Pilihan 2 (lanjutan): Gunakan baris perintah dan utilitas baris perintah, diskutil.

  1. Mulai ulang komputer dan masuk sebagai administrator.
  2. Buka Terminal (/Applications/Utilities).
  3. Di prompt, ketik perintah berikut dan tekan Return (Kembali):

    diskutil verify /

 

Catatan: Jangan gunakan metode ini untuk memeriksa volume nonstartup.

Anda semestinya melihat pesan seperti berikut selama pemeriksaan disk:

Tidak dapat melepas disk untuk diverifikasi, mencoba verifikasi langsung

Mulai memverifikasi/memperbaiki volume disk0s3 Macintosh HD

Memeriksa volume HFS Plus.

Memeriksa file Luapan Luas.

Memeriksa file Katalog.

Memeriksa file multi-tautan.

Memeriksa hierarki Katalog.

Memeriksa file Atribut Diperluas.

Memeriksa peta bit volume.

Memeriksa informasi volume.

Volume Macintosh HD tidak bermasalah.

Memasang Disk

Memverifikasi/memperbaiki volume disk0s3 Macintosh HD

 

Pilihan 3 (lanjutan): Gunakan baris perintah dan perintah fsck_hfs -l.

Mulai ulang komputer dan masuk sebagai administrator.

Buka Terminal (/Applications/Utilities).

Di prompt, ketik perintah berikut dan tekan Return (Kembali) untuk menentukan ID sistem file Anda:

df -hl

Cari baris teks yang tampak seperti berikut:

SistemFile     Ukuran   Digunakan  Kapasitas Tersedia  Terpasang di

/dev/disk0s3    37G    20G    17G    55%    /

/dev/disk0s5    37G    37G   641M    98%    /Volumes/Storage

Catat disk nama "disk" pertama yang muncul setelah /dev/, seperti "disk0s3." Ini adalah ID sistemfile untuk volume startup.

Di prompt, ketik perintah berikut dan tekan Return (Kembali):

df -hl

Kemudian ketik perintah berikut, di mana "disk0s3" merupakan ID sistemfile yang Anda catat di langkah 4, kemudian tekan Return (Kembali):

sudo fsck_hfs -l /dev/disk0s3

Ketika diminta, masukkan kata sandi admin, kemudian tekan Return (Kembali) untuk memulai verifikasi.

Anda semestinya melihat pesan seperti ini selama pemeriksaan disk:

** /dev/rdisk0s3 (NO WRITE)

** Sistem file dasar

** Memeriksa volume HFS Plus.

** Memeriksa file Luapan Luas.

** Memeriksa file Katalog.

** Memeriksa file multi-tautan.

** Memeriksa hierarki Katalog.

** Memeriksa file Atribut Diperluas.

** Memeriksa peta bit volume.

** Memeriksa informasi volume.

** Volume Macintosh HD tidak bermasalah.

 

Informasi lebih lanjut

Jika Anda berminat dengan sintaks baris perintah UNIX, berikut tampilan tentang bagaimana penggunaan sepasang bendera di tas dapat mempengaruhi fsck:

Bendera -y: Memberi tahu fsck bahwa Anda menginginkan jawaban "Ya" untuk semua pertanyaan tentang perbaikan, pengubahan, atau penyelamatan informasi. Ini adalah pendekatan yang optimal, karena dengan menjawab "Tidak" ke semua pertanyaan menyebabkan fsck berhenti. Anda tidak dapat menetapkan bahwa semua perbaikan sudah dilakukan hingga fsck selesai dan memberi Anda laporan akhir.

Bendera -f: Memaksa fsck untuk memeriksa sistem file yang ditandai sebagai "bersih".

Tanggal Dipublikasikan: